The Project Manager must have the ability to manage a project from concept through completion. You will be required to maintain and manage multiple client relationships and projects in a timely and efficient manner. This will require clear, effective communication and high-quality drawings. Problem-solving skills, attention to detail, open communication, and a strong drive to see results will ensure you retain highly satisfied clients. Applicants for this position should have the following qualifications:
- At least 10 years of architectural experience working on diverse types of projects.
- Well-rounded experience with all phases of a project, including document production and construction administration
- Experience with the following project types preferred: Self Storage, Industrial, Banks, Retail and Office Buildings
- Exceptional communication skills for working directly with clients, consultants, jurisdictions, and general contractors (must be proficient in English)
- The ability to work and thrive in team and independent working scenarios with demonstrable organizational and time management skills
- Exceptional knowledge of AutoCAD
- Proficiency in Photoshop, Sketch-Up, InDesign and Microsoft Office/Windows
- Architecture license or in the process of obtaining
- Bachelors or technical design degree preferred
- LEED certification a plus
